This market will resolve to "Yes" if the official closing price for Amazon.com, Inc. (AMZN) on the final day of trading of the specified week (normally Friday) is higher than the listed price.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No."

If the final session is shortened (for example, due to a market-holiday schedule), the official closing price published for that shortened session will still be used for resolution.

If no official closing price is published for that session (for example, due to a trading halt into the close, system issue, delisting, or other disruption), the market will use the last valid on-exchange trade price of the regular session as the effective closing price.

The resolution source for this market is Yahoo Finance, specifically the Amazon.com, Inc. (AMZN) "Close" prices available at https://finance.yahoo.com/quote/AMZN/history, published under "Historical Prices."

In the event of a stock split, reverse stock split, or similar corporate action affecting the listed company during the listed time frame, this market will resolve based on split-adjusted prices as displayed on Yahoo Finance.

In the event of a stock split, reverse stock split, or similar corporate action affecting the listed company during the listed time frame, this market will resolve based on split-adjusted prices as displayed on Yahoo Finance.Amazon shares traded near $250–$255 in early June 2026 following Q1 results that showed 17% revenue growth to $181.5 billion and AWS accelerating to 28% year-over-year, its fastest pace in 15 quarters, with management guiding Q2 net sales of $194–$199 billion. Analysts highlighted AI infrastructure momentum and issued fresh buy ratings with price targets above $300, supporting sentiment around current levels. Broader tech-sector moves and the upcoming Prime Day sales event scheduled for June 23–26 remain key near-term influences on trading volume and implied volatility, while next earnings are not due until late July.
